PTN3311D,118 Specifications
-
TypeParameter
-
Supplier Device Package8-SO
-
Package / Case8-SOIC (0.154", 3.90mm Width)
-
Mounting TypeSurface Mount
-
Features-
-
Operating Temperature-40°C ~ 85°C (TA)
-
Data Rate800Mbps
-
Output TypeDifferential
-
Output SignalLVDS
-
Input SignalPECL
-
Channels per Circuit1
-
Number of Circuits1
-
Channel TypeUnidirectional
-
Translator TypeMixed Signal
-
PackagingTape & Reel (TR)
-
Product StatusObsolete
-
Series-
The SN74ALVCH162601GR is a 12-bit universal bus driver with 3-state outputs. It is a versatile integrated circuit chip that offers several advantages and can be used in various application scenarios. Some of the advantages and application scenarios of the SN74ALVCH162601GR are:Advantages: 1. Wide voltage range: The chip operates at a wide voltage range of 1.65V to 3.6V, making it compatible with a variety of systems and devices. 2. High-speed operation: It has a high-speed propagation delay of 2.8ns, allowing for fast data transmission and processing. 3. 3-state outputs: The chip features 3-state outputs, which means it can be used to control the bus lines and enable/disable the output drivers, providing flexibility in bus management. 4. Low power consumption: The SN74ALVCH162601GR is designed to consume low power, making it suitable for battery-powered devices and energy-efficient applications. 5. ESD protection: It offers built-in electrostatic discharge (ESD) protection, safeguarding the chip from damage due to static electricity.Application scenarios: 1. Data communication systems: The chip can be used in data communication systems, such as routers, switches, and network interface cards, to drive and control the data bus lines. 2. Memory modules: It can be employed in memory modules, like RAM or ROM, to interface with the memory bus and enable data transfer between the memory and the processor. 3. Industrial automation: The SN74ALVCH162601GR can be utilized in industrial automation systems, such as programmable logic controllers (PLCs), to control and manage the communication between different modules and devices. 4. Consumer electronics: It can be integrated into various consumer electronic devices, such as smartphones, tablets, and gaming consoles, to facilitate data transfer and control the bus lines. 5. Automotive applications: The chip's wide voltage range and ESD protection make it suitable for automotive applications, such as in-car entertainment systems, dashboard controls, and engine management systems.Overall, the SN74ALVCH162601GR offers versatility, high-speed operation, low power consumption, and ESD protection, making it a suitable choice for a wide range of applications requiring bus driving and control.
